Bannockburn School Honour RollPrint Page 

The honour roll commemorates those who served in World War One.
Bannockburn. Arrangements are now completed for the celebration of the jubilee of the local State School on Thursday, November 1st. The programme will consist of songs by the school children, addresses by president of the shire and past head teachers, unveiling of Honor Roll, and light refreshments. Mr. L. Walter, J.P., who was the first head teacher, will be present to unveil the Honor Roll. A cordial invitation is extended to all past scholars.
Geelong Advertiser (Vic), 23 October 1917.
